Output 3de8713040dac5f303a656b75998b58c1e5bb7ed647bb8f7a7bc3ced9011f962:0

value
2816982
script pubkey
OP_0 OP_PUSHBYTES_20 2448119afed7072ea450b364d7d6f6c19312fada
address
ltc1qy3yprxh76urjafzskdjd04hkcxf397k69gnyhp
transaction
3de8713040dac5f303a656b75998b58c1e5bb7ed647bb8f7a7bc3ced9011f962
spent
true